<br /> <br />?., .,.. <br />(c) For exhibitions and ice shows, the City agrees to pay Contractor the following amounts: <br />For exhibitions - Twenty-five percent (25°/a) of gross admissions. <br />For ice shows - Twenty-five percerrt <br />(25%) of participation fee (if one is charged) and <br />twenty-five percent (25%) of gross admissions. <br />Payment sha11 be made to Contractor no later than ten (10) business days following the conclusion <br />of the event. The Contractor sha11 determine the admission fees to all exhibitions and ice shows, <br />subject to the prior consent ofthe City which shall not be unreasonably withheld. <br />(d) Contractor shall be entitled, at reasonable times and upon request, review appropriate <br />financial records of the Recreation Complex in order to confirm that his compensation amounts, <br />pursuant to this Contract, have been properly calculated by the City. <br />Section IV <br />Duration of Contract <br />The term of this Contract shall be for a period commencing on February 26, 2001, and <br />tenninating on June 30, 2002, subject, however, to prior terrnination as provided below. This <br />Contract may be renewed, subject to approval ofthe City Council. <br />Section V <br />Contract Termination Events <br />Notwithstanding anything in this Contract to the contrary, either the City of Contractor may <br />terminate this Corrtract, if good cause exists, upon providing sixty (60) days advance written notice <br />to the other party. Either the City or Contractor may also terminate this Contract, upon thirty (30) <br />da.ys advance written notice to the other, in the evern that, during a term of this Comract, Corrtractor <br />becomes permanerrtly disabled, as the term permanently disabled is defined below, and is unable to <br />perform the personal services required of him under this Contract. Corrtractor shall be deemed to be <br />permanently disa.bled it during any year of the term of this Contract, because of ill health, physical <br />or mental disability, he shall have been continuously unable or otherwise sha11 have failed to <br />substantially perform his duties under this Contract for thirty (30) consecutive days, or for a total of <br />sixty (60) days during any year of a term of this Cornract, whether consecutive or not. For the <br />purposes of this Contract, the term "any year of a term of this Contract" is defined to mean any <br />period of 12 calendar months occurring during a term or terms of this Contract. <br />4
